Nuclear Clock Advancements
Nuclear clocks, based on atomic nuclei oscillations, offer greater precision than current atomic clocks.
Advancements with Scandium-45 and Thorium-229 show promise, but challenges remain.

DJI's US Challenges
DJI faces potential restrictions in the US due to the proposed "Countering CCP Drones Act".
This could ban DJI from using US communications infrastructure, impacting various sectors.

In this episode of Discover Daily, we explore Tesla's significant milestone in securing approval for its Full Self-Driving (FSD) software in China. This development is expected to accelerate Tesla's growth in the world's largest auto market and intensify competition in the electric vehicle (EV) and autonomous driving sectors. We also discuss recent advancements in nuclear clock technology, with researchers making progress using scandium-45 and thorium-229, bringing the development of these highly precise timekeeping devices closer to reality.
The episode also covers the legislative challenges faced by DJI, a leading drone manufacturer, in the United States. The proposed "Countering CCP Drones Act" could effectively ban DJI from using U.S. communications infrastructure, potentially impacting various sectors that rely on DJI drones. We then delve into the auction of the Cheyenne supercomputer, which was once one of the world's most powerful and energy-efficient supercomputers. The sale of its parts highlights the rapid pace of technological advancement in supercomputing.
Finally, we discuss Google's recent layoff of its entire Python team as part of a broader cost-cutting strategy involving outsourcing jobs to cheaper labor markets. This move reflects the tech giant's efforts to streamline operations and optimize its workforce in response to economic pressures and shifting business priorities. The layoffs have deeply affected employees and are part of a series of layoffs across various departments within Google, aligning with the company's strategy to invest more heavily in areas like artificial intelligence.
